Petroclival mixed meningioma.
D P Muzumdar1, A Goel, S Fattepurkar
1Department of Neurosurgery, Seth GS Medical College and King Edward VII Memorial Hospital, Mumbai, India.
Summary
This case study details a large petroclival-cavernous sinus meningioma with distinct syncitial and transitional subtypes. The mixed meningioma exhibited varied radiological and clinical features, highlighting unique tumor characteristics.

Background:
- Meningiomas are common primary intracranial tumors, typically benign.
- Petroclival and cavernous sinus meningiomas pose surgical challenges due to their location.
- Mixed histopathology within a single meningioma is uncommon.
Observation:
- A large dumbbell-shaped meningioma involved both the petroclival region and cavernous sinus.
- Histopathological analysis revealed two distinct subtypes: syncitial meningioma anteriorly and transitional meningioma posteriorly.
- Significant differences were noted in radiological appearance, tumor extension patterns, and consistency between the two subtypes.
Findings:
- The syncitial and transitional meningioma components demonstrated disparate radiological features and relationships with adjacent structures.
- Tumor consistency varied between the anterior (syncitial) and posterior (transitional) portions.
- The clinical course associated with each histological subtype differed.
Implications:
- This case underscores the importance of recognizing varied histopathological subtypes within a single meningioma.
- Understanding these differences is crucial for accurate radiological interpretation and surgical planning.
- Further investigation into the distinct biological behaviors of meningioma subtypes may refine treatment strategies.
